How our sorting works

The order in which job vacancies are displayed is determined by a composite score based on the following factors:

  • Keyword Relevance: How well your search terms match the vacancy details. We prioritize matches found in the job title, followed by job requirements, location names, and educational levels. Matches within general employer information or the organization's name carry a lower weight.
  • Commercial Prioritization (Premium Jobs): Vacancies paid for by employers ('Premium' or 'Sponsored') receive a ranking boost and will appear higher in the search results.
  • Recency (Date Relevance): Newer vacancies are prioritized. The relevance score of a vacancy is reduced by half once the posting is older than 30 days.
  • Proximity (Distance Relevance): Vacancies located closer to your search location are ranked higher. For vacancies located more than 30 km from the search center, the relevance score is halved.
The final ranking is established by multiplying all these individual factors to calculate the total relevance score.

    Job description

    Instructor Co-ordinator
    Lantra House, Stoneleigh Park, Kenilworth (with hybrid working)

    About Us

    Lantra is a leading awarding body for land-based industries in the UK and the Republic of Ireland. We develop quality training courses and nationally recognised qualifications, delivered through a network of training Provider Partners.

    The Role

    As an Instructor Co-ordinator, you will be responsible for the organisation of quality assurance (QA) activity to support the new and existing Instructor/Assessor network.

    Supporting recruitment drives, you will ensure the network is adequate for the needs of the business and Instructors and Assessors are trained to the required skill levels. You will also review and process the annual membership of Instructors, Customised Provision Instructors and Assessors.

    Additionally, you will co-ordinate quality assurance activity, including organising spot visits, monitoring performance and working with the network to implement improvements and maintain consistent standards.

    Your role will also involve:

    - Maintaining accurate and up-to-date databases and records
    - Managing and responding to correspondence promptly
    - Arranging CPD, standardisation and update events
    - Supporting skills assessments, interviews and progression routes

    About You

    To be considered as an Instructor Co-ordinator, you will need:

    - Experience of working in a customer service environment
    - Experience of managing external subcontractors
    - Experience of operating to quality systems and processes
    - An understanding of QA processes
    - To be methodical
    - Attention to detail
    - Excellent communication skills
    - A full, valid driving licence and access to a vehicle (due to our location)
